@charset "utf-8";
body {font: 12px "宋体"; margin:0; padding:0; color:#723D0B;}
a{ text-decoration:none; color:#723D0B}
a:hover{ color:#e00;} 
img{ margin:0; padding:0; border:none;}
.head,.nav,.main,.foot{width:1002px;margin:0 auto 0 auto;}

.head{ height:240px; background:url(../images/top_bg.gif) repeat-x; padding:4px 0 2px 0; overflow:hidden;}

.nav{ height:51px; background:url(../images/nav.gif) no-repeat; overflow:hidden;}
	.nav a{ float:left; height:51px;}
	.w122{ width:122px;}
	.w107{ width:107px;}
	.w108{ width:108px;}
	.w97{ width:97px;}
	.w140{ width:140px;}
.foot{ clear:both; height:80px; background:url(../images/foot_bg.gif) repeat-x; margin-top:10px;}
.Copyright{ line-height:150%; text-align:center;}

.main{ width:982px; margin:0 10px 0 10px; overflow:hidden;}
.ileft{ float:left; width:198px; margin-right:10px; overflow:hidden;}
.iright{ float:left; width:774px; overflow:hidden;}






.noul{ margin:0; padding:0;}
.noul li{ list-style:none;}
.fleft{ float:left;}
.fright{ float:right;}
.clear{ clear:both;}


.w524{ width:524px;}
.w235{ width:236px;}
.w773{ width:773px;}
.mr10{ margin-right:10px;}
.mt10{ margin-top:10px;}
.pt10{ padding-top:10px;}

.h179{ height:159px; overflow:hidden;}
.h140{ height:120px; overflow:hidden;}
.red{ color:red;}
.center{ text-align:center;}

.ipvote{ padding:7px 8px 0 7px; background:#E8D0AC url(../images/contact.gif) bottom no-repeat; padding-bottom:35px; height:190px; overflow:hidden;}
.i_votelist{ border:1px solid #907950; width:160px; height:118px; padding:10px; background:#A7895B;}
.i_contact{ border:1px solid #E3D0A6; height:144px; background:url(../images/contact_bg.gif) bottom repeat-x; line-height:150%; padding:10px; color:#5C3700;}

.ivote{ height:120px; overflow:hidden;}
.i_votelist li{ height:23px; line-height:23px; background:url(../images/vli.gif) no-repeat 0 7px; padding-left:12px; overflow:hidden; border-bottom:1px solid #8F6F3E; color:#fff;}
.i_votelist li a{ color:#fff;}
.i_votelist li a:hover{ color:#ee0;}

.i_box{ border:1px solid #DCC5A7;}
.i_boxtop{ height:32px; background:url(../images/boxtop_bg.gif) repeat-x; margin:0 1px 0 1px;line-height:32px; padding:0 20px 0 20px;}
.i_boxtop .more{ float:right;}
.i_boxtop .more:hover{ color:#e00;}
.i_boxinfo{ border-top:1px solid #AD8D6E; padding:10px;}


.i_newsleft{ float:left; width:210px;}
.i_img{ border:1px solid #C3AC82; padding:1px; width:174px; height:120px; margin:10px 0 0 13px;}
.i_img img{ width:174px; height:120px;}
.i_title{ margin:10px; height:20px; line-height:20px; overflow:hidden; text-align:center;}

.i_newsright{ float:left; width:290px;}
.i_newsright ul li{ height:23px; line-height:23px; overflow:hidden;}
.i_newsright ul li span{ margin-left:10px;}


.i_about{ line-height:190%;}
.i_about p{ margin:0;}


.imbox{ float:left; width:165px; height:130px; text-align:center;}
.imboximg{ width:144px; height:95px; padding-top:5px;}
.imboximg img{border:1px solid #C2AB81; padding:1px; height:90px;}

.showinfo{ line-height:150%; min-height:345px; _height:345px;}

.showinfo h1,.showinfo h2,.showinfo h3,.showinfo h4,.showinfo h5,.showinfo h6{ line-height:normal;}



.pagetop{ text-align:right;}
.title{ text-align:center; font-size:15px;}


.page{ clear:both; margin-top:5px; text-align:center;}

.newslist{ margin:0 30px 0 30px;}
.newslist li{ height:25px; line-height:25px; background:url(../images/li_1.jpg) repeat-x bottom;}

.bmxz div{ margin-bottom:5px;}


.pbox{ clear:both; padding:15px;}
.pleft{ float:left; width:250px; text-align:center;}
.pleft img{ height:140px; border:1px solid #C3AC82; padding:1px;}
.pright{ float:left; width:450px; height:130px; overflow:hidden;}
.pright a{ color:#723D0B;}
